GWM P-Series
GWM’s P-Series double cab is pitched right at those buyers who want proper 4x4 chops but don’t have Ford Ranger or Toyota Hilux money burning a hole in their pocket. It’s the Isuzu D-Max and Nissan Navara you’ll be cross-shopping if you’re counting rands. Under the skin, every P-Series runs a 2.0-litre turbodiesel – no frills, just the one engine option – with manual or auto ‘boxes, and, crucially, 4x4 across the main models. You’ll find 43 used examples listed between R229,000 and R529,500, with the lion’s share hovering around R400,000. No new ones on dealer floors, which tells you everything about how local dealers view their prospects: strictly a used market play, and that’s the point. If you’re browsing classifieds, you’ll notice the LT 4X4 Auto dominates, making up 10 of those listings, priced from R340,000 to just under R480,000. That’s the one most buyers will end up with. The LS spec, including the Black Edition, is grouped between R340,000 and R430,000 – not out of line for a bakkie with an average of 76,000 km on the odo. Year models run from 2021 to 2026, so there are some properly fresh units out there if you pack smart. On paper at least, you’re trading off the D-Max’s workhorse rep for a bit of flash – the P-Series does look more upmarket than its sticker price suggests, and for a lot of buyers, that matters.
